Four One Six is a chef-operated vegan restaurant and cocktail bar. Offers a finer dining with fusion fare. Sample dishes such as seitan shawarma, panzanella salad, polenta fries, lemon parfait, cheezecake, vegan steak, and taco salad. The second floor is available for private dining and events. Relocated from TLV Mall 4 Carlebach St, Hashmonaim 94. Reported closed October 2023.

Great, but hoped for excellent

To be clear: the food, staff and drinks were really great. But for 5 stars it's often in the details. Portion size, music in the background, seasoning (good, but could be a tad more adventurous), the seating inside (we were seated right next to the restroom).
We started with the calamari and korean bbq (king oysters and oyster mushrooms respectively), the latter is a must-try. Had the meat version in my carnivorous past and the bbq flavor brought me right back to Seoul.
As mains we had the signature dish shawarma and the Ruby salad. They were nice but the portions were simply too big. Personally, I think they could upscale the seasoning on the shawarma. Thebsalad had caramalized pear, which is always a favorite, and almond feta. We didn't finish the salad and were so full we had to skip dessert, unfortunately. Had a nice cookie with our coffee to finish our evening.

Best vegan meat in TLV, and best brunch

Best vegan meat in TLV! Recommended: roast beef sandwich or steak salad. Any dish containing oyster mushrooms is also highly recommended, especially if you're not into fake meat. I actually found the steak to be a bit underwhelming (and overpriced) compared to their other meat dishes.


Update 2022- their new brunch (only available on weekends) is unbelievable. Go with as many people as possible so you can try more dishes!! Don’t skip the eggs benedict if we’re into that in your pre-vegan days.

From the non-brunch menu, my recent faves are the buffalo oyster mushrooms and the calamari.


NOTE - the English menu isn’t always up to date so if you are looking for an item that you don’t see, compare to the Hebrew menu or ask the server.
